Demystifying the California Privacy Rights Act (CPRA)
On November 3, 2020, California voters passed ballot Proposition 24, the California Privacy Rights Act of 2020 (“CPRA”). Also known as CCPA 2.0, CPRA brings a number of changes to the CCPA, the majority of which will become operative on January 1, 2023. In addition to revising some of the definitions that are fundamental to commercial relationships under the CCPA (e.g., the definition of “sale” and “service provider”), CPRA provides additional consumer rights, incorporates data minimization and certain other principles from the General Data Protection Regulation, and establishes a new California Privacy Protection Agency, which will become the state’s privacy regulator and share enforcement oversight with the State Attorney General’s Office.
On this much anticipated episode of the Ad Law Access podcast, Alysa Hutnik and Aaron Burstein focus on some overarching CPRA issues and a few particular issues that caught their attention.

The TCPA Heads Back to the Supreme Court (14:00)
The new Supreme Court Term is underway and for the second straight Term, and second time in 2020, the Court will address a Telephone Consumer Protection Act (TCPA) question. On December 8, 2020, the Justices will hear argument in the case of Facebook v. Duguid, which is expected to resolve a widening Circuit split regarding the definition of an automatic telephone dialing system. On the latest episode of the Ad Law Access podcast, litigation partner Paul Rosenthal provides some background on where things stand with the TCPA, level-set on the current status of the ATDS definition, and lay out some of the potential implications for the Court’s ruling.
